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cape dune mole rat | Root and stalk rot |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Animalia (Animals) | Chromista (Chromista)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Oomycota (Oomycetes)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Peronosporea (Peronosporea) |
| Order | Rodentia (Rodents) | Peronosporales (Peronosporales) |
| Family | Bathyergidae | Peronosporaceae |
| Genus | Bathyergus | Phytophthora |
| Species | Bathyergus suillus | Phytophthora tentaculata |
